Essential Trash Cans

Keeping your home tidy and clean is vital, and a good garbage bin plays a major role. When selecting the perfect bin for your needs, consider factors like volume. A more spacious bin might be suitable for households with multiple members or those who generate a lot of waste. Also, think about the composition - plastic bins are durable and easy to clean, while metal bins can be more stylish. Don't forget to choose a bin with a reliable lid to prevent unpleasant odors from spreading into your home.

  • Must-have Features: A garbage bin should be easy to empty, durable enough to withstand daily use, and have a lid that locks securely to control odors.
  • Think about Your Needs: How much garbage do you produce on average? Do you need a bin for other materials?
  • Placement Matters: Choose a spot that is convenient and doesn't obstruct your movement.

Sustainable Waste Management

Effective waste management practices are essential for protecting our environment. A sustainable approach to waste management involves minimizing discarded materials, recycling materials whenever appropriate, and biodegrading organic residues. This multifaceted strategy not only mitigates the impact on landfills but also conserves valuable resources. A key component of sustainable waste management is public awareness, which empowers individuals to make informed decisions about their waste habits.

Efficient Waste Disposal Systems processes

Implementing efficient waste disposal strategies is crucial for protecting our world. It involves a multifaceted approach that includes reducing waste generation at the source, repurposing materials effectively, and disposing of remaining waste in an responsible manner. Communities can adopt various measures such as promoting composting, implementing source separation programs, and investing in advanced processing facilities to minimize the environmental impact of waste.

  • Composting organic waste reduces landfill volume and creates valuable fertilizer.
  • Recycling paper, plastic, glass, and metal conserves resources and lowers energy consumption.
  • Landfill gas capture systems mitigate harmful emissions from decomposing waste.

By prioritizing efficient waste disposal programs, we can create a cleaner, healthier, and more sustainable future for all.

Local Pickup: Trash and Recycle Storage

Proper placement of your trash and reuse containers is crucial for efficient curbside collection. Ensure your containers are placed easily accessible at the front of your yard by 7:00 AM. Also, keep a adequate distance between containers and any vehicles.

  • Check your local recycling guidelines for specific instructions regarding container size, material, and allowable contents.
  • Employ separate containers for refuse and repurposed materials. This helps facilitate the sorting process for collection crews.
  • Label your containers clearly with markers indicating their contents. This improves clarity for collectors.
